From things I have read across multiple forums it appears that you are permitted to bring a ghost ark with a squad of 20 cron warriors. I have a two folded question...
1) Can you have x number of cron warriors (up to 10 ofc following its rules for capacity) on the GA and the rest beside it (or do is there an empty GA on the field with a unit of 20 cron warriors next to it)?
2) And using the assumed ruling above can you have members of a royal court that have been attached to the unit (usually 1 unless multiple courts) get on the GA by themselves and or with some of the unit?
ex 1 Harbinger of Destruction on GA that was added to the unit, or 1 Harbinger of Destruction with 9 warriors on the GA and the other 11 on foot.

No.
Page 78, Embarking: The whole unit must be able to embark - if some models are out of range, the entire unit must stay outside.
You're still obviously allowed to purchase the Ghost Ark as dedicated transport but until after the warrior unit has suffered enough casualties, they're not allowed to embark.

Yes, but there are also following rules you're then missing:
When the unit embarks, remove it from the table and place it aside and Each Transport vehicle has a maximum passenger capacity that can never be exceeded , meaning that as whole unit is always embarking. Automatically Appended Next Post: Praxiss wrote:if you buy a dedicated transport, doesn't the unit have to be deployed in that transport?
Nope. The only limitation of a Dedicated Transport is that when it is deployed, it can only carry the unit it was selected with. .
So for example you could deploy the 20 man warrior squad on board while keeping the GA in reserves, or vice versa.

Yes completely legal to buy it as a dedicated transport, but they can not embark when above 10 models in the squad, but it can follow them and regenerate warriors.

They must all either be inside the transport or none of them, if you have an IC attached to the warriors squad he can embark on the ghost ark by himself(can't begin the game embarked unless he is attached to the squad of warriors who it was purchased for and they are also embarked).
